Buying Guide: Key Considerations For Aqua Pendant Lights
- Shade material and color: Aquamarine, teal, or aqua glass shades bring a cool color palette. Hand-blown art glass is unique but may vary slightly in color, while stained glass offers a vintage, decorative look. Consider how the shade color complements nearby cabinetry and countertops.
- Size and scale: Measure ceiling height and space above the island or table. Pendant diameter and shade height should balance with furniture and ensure comfortable sightlines. For high ceilings, consider fixtures with longer adjustable rods or chains.
- Height adjustability: Look for fixtures with adjustable rods or cords to customize hanging height. Comfort and lighting efficacy improve when pendants are placed 30–36 inches above the countertop or dining surface.
- Bulb compatibility and dimming: Check bulb type compatibility (LED, CFL, incandescent, Edison) and dimming capability. Ensure existing dimmers match the fixture and bulbs chosen for consistent light levels and mood settings.
- Finish and style coordination: Aqua or teal glass shades pair well with brass, nickel, or chrome finishes. Coastal, farmhouse, and modern interiors each have distinct hardware needs; choose a finish that aligns with other fixtures in the room.
- Installation considerations: Some pendants are rated for sloped ceilings, and others require professional installation. Review electrical box compatibility, anchor requirements, and whether multiple pendants can be wired in series for a cohesive look.
- Maintenance and durability: Glass shades require gentle cleaning and may be prone to smudges. Hand-blown glass can exhibit variations, adding character but requiring careful handling during cleaning.
- Number of fixtures: For islands or long dining tables, consider grouping two or more pendants with consistent spacing to create a balanced focal point without overpowering the space.
- Energy efficiency: Prioritize LED-compatible fixtures to reduce energy consumption and extend bulb life while maintaining luminance and color accuracy.
